Output 7eca6d8ca25942abc8c82ea527c4efab1753e6d09b76aed7a35db775c7104b68:2

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f2ee27a0c10889853160a485da3c39cd0caf7f OP_EQUAL
address
3QkVDyf13TM8jAFRJewtHs1An8JmJvu9oG
transaction
7eca6d8ca25942abc8c82ea527c4efab1753e6d09b76aed7a35db775c7104b68
spent
true